Enterprise Operational Administration Systems: Approaches for Significant Organizations
Navigating the complexities of a substantial enterprise often demands sophisticated business management systems. These solutions, unlike smaller-scale offerings, are designed to integrate and streamline various units – from accounting and human resources to procurement and customer relationship administration. The ultimate goal is to provide a unified view of key data, enabling better decision-making and heightened efficiency. Many contemporary corporate operational management systems also feature advanced analytics capabilities, allowing for real-time monitoring of KPIs and proactive problem-solving. Furthermore, they frequently incorporate components for program management and threat analysis, aiding overall business growth.
Cloud Organization Management Software: Benefits & Top Platforms
Modern businesses are increasingly turning to cloud-based software to streamline their operations and boost productivity. Cloud business management software offers a significant benefit over traditional, on-premise systems, allowing for improved agility and reach from anywhere with an connection. Key upsides include reduced IT costs, improved teamwork among team members, and stronger information safety. Some of the leading systems in this market include NetSuite, offering a comprehensive suite of capabilities; Zoho CRM, popular for its client engagement administration features; and Asana, a effective work coordination tool. Choosing the right solution depends on the particular requirements of your organization.

Reviewing Community-Driven ERP Software: The Guide
Choosing an Enterprise Resource Planning System can be the major decision for your business. Free and open-source ERP packages offer tantalizing alternatives to expensive options, promising customization and realistic cost decreases. However, they’re not without certain drawbacks. On the plus side, you gain ample control regarding your data and functionality, allowing for extensive customization and integration. Conversely, implementation can be considerably complex, often requiring technical expertise and ongoing updates.
